Daniel Y. Lovell is a pioneering gynecologic surgeon whose research has fundamentally advanced the field of minimally invasive surgery, with a particular focus on robotic and natural orifice transluminal endoscopic surgery (NOTES) techniques. His work centers on robot-assisted vaginal NOTES (vNOTES) procedures, including hysterectomy, myomectomy, and the surgical management of complex conditions such as stage IV endometriosis and frozen pelvis — some of the most technically demanding challenges in gynecology. Lovell has been instrumental in establishing the feasibility and safety of robotic single-port transvaginal NOTES approaches, contributing landmark case series and step-by-step surgical guides that serve as practical references for surgeons worldwide. His 298-case feasibility study and comparative analyses of robotic single-port versus traditional vNOTES approaches have garnered significant attention, collectively accumulating over 90 citations within just a few years of publication. Notably, his research also explores fluorescence-guided ureteral identification to improve safety in complex endometriosis surgery across surgeon experience levels. Beyond gynecology, Lovell has contributed to robotics and optical MEMS technology for next-generation robot vision systems. His broad, interdisciplinary portfolio reflects both clinical innovation and technological curiosity, making him a compelling figure shaping the future of surgical robotics and minimally invasive gynecologic care.
